“The university had a lease agreement with a board member for 5,000 square feet of storage space at a base rent of 6.50 per square foot plus common area maintenance of 1.98 per square foot. This lease was entered into on march 25, 2008 and extended through march 31, 2016. The lease had an annual cost of living index escalator determined in accordance with the u.s. Department of labor cost of living index. Total rent payments made to the board member were 30,000 and 32,500 for the years ended april 30, 2016 and 2015, respectively. The lease was not renewed upon termination. A board member has provided the university with a revolving line of credit of 1,500,000 with an interest rate of 3%. Principal and interest are due in 24 equal monthly installments which began two years after the first advance on the note (august 2011). As of april 30, 2015, the principal balance was repaid in full and all interest was forgiven. The university has an agreement with bisk education, inc. ("bisk") to develop various online degree programs and to market and recruit students for those programs. Bisk advanced program start-up costs of 1,528,292 to the university which will be repaid to bisk from future revenues. However, the university received a pledge from a board member who is the chief executive officer of bisk and the president of the bisk family foundation, inc. To forgive the start-up cost liability over a period of five years beginning with the year ended april 30, 2011. As of april 30, 2015, all 1,528,292 of start-up costs have been forgiven.”

“Florida institute of technology has in place a "conflict of interest policy." the policy requires each employee and board of trustee member to disclose all activities that adversely influence the individuals judgement with respect to promoting the best interest of the university, any activities that influence their performance, and any activities that financially benefit the individual as a result of their employment/ affiliation with the university. Each year a "conflict of interest" questionnaire is distributed to employees and board of trustee members. An annual report is maintained disclosing any conflicts.”

“Endowment spending policy - an annual allocation to the operating fund is calculated as a percentage of the endowment market value. The policy is to transfer 5% of the market value during the subsequent fiscal year by using a moving average, computed on the last three calendar years of endowment market values. For the fiscal year 2016, the transfer amounted to 2,571,147.”
“The university is a tax-exempt institution under section 501(c)(3) of the internal revenue code. The university is classified as an organization whereby contributions to it qualify for deductions as charitable contributions. Accordingly, no provision for income taxes has been made in the consolidated financial statements. No assessments are outstanding, and the university's management believes that the university has operated in accordance with its tax-exempt status. However, the university does engage in activities that may give rise to unrelated business income tax. As such, the university files an unrelated business income tax return that includes fit aviation, llc and other activities subject to unrelated business income tax. Deferred income taxes are provided on a method whereby deferred tax assets are recognized for temporary differences, which are the differences between the reported amount of assets and liabilities and their tax basis and arise predominantly from net operating losses and the allowance for doubtful accounts receivable. Determination of current or long-term status of the deferred tax asset is based on the current or long-term nature of the underlying asset. Deferred tax assets are reduced by a valuation allowance when, in the opinion of management, it is more likely than not that some portion or all of the deferred tax assets will not be realized. Measurement of deferred income tax is based on enacted tax rates and laws that will be in effect when the differences are expected to reverse. The university accounts for income taxes in accordance with financial accounting standards board accounting standards codification ("fasb asc") 740, income taxes, which clarifies the accounting and disclosure requirements for uncertainty in tax positions. It requires a two-step approach to evaluate tax positions and determine if they should be recognized in the consolidated financial statements. The two-step approach involves recognizing any tax positions that are more likely than not to occur and then measuring those positions to determine if they are recognizable in the consolidated financial statements. Management regularly reviews and analyzes all tax positions and has determined that no uncertain tax positions requiring recognition have occurred. The university is subject to routine audits by taxing jurisdictions; however, there are currently no audits for any tax periods in progress. The university believes it is no longer subject to income tax examinations for fiscal years prior to 2012.”
